💻 MATLAB读取Excel数据时出现多余引号?👀
2025-04-02 22:38:38
•
来源:
导读 在使用MATLAB处理Excel文件时,有时会发现读取的数据被额外的引号包围,导致格式混乱,影响后续分析。这种情况通常发生在用`readtable`或`x...
在使用MATLAB处理Excel文件时,有时会发现读取的数据被额外的引号包围,导致格式混乱,影响后续分析。这种情况通常发生在用`readtable`或`xlsread`函数时,尤其是当Excel单元格内容包含特殊字符或空格时。😱
解决方法其实很简单!首先检查Excel文件本身,确保数据格式正确无误,避免手动输入时多加了不必要的符号。其次,在MATLAB中读取数据时,可以尝试添加参数来优化输出,例如:
```matlab
data = readtable('your_file.xlsx', 'Sheet', 1, 'ReadVariableNames', false);
```
这样可以避免变量名被错误解析为字符串的一部分。如果问题依旧存在,可以考虑将Excel数据先导出为CSV格式再导入MATLAB,CSV通常能减少这类格式问题的发生。📝
最后,记得保存调整后的MATLAB脚本,方便下次直接调用!🚀
💡 小贴士:遇到问题时别忘了查阅MATLAB官方文档,总能找到满意的答案哦!📚
版权声明:转载此文是出于传递更多信息之目的。若有来源标注错误或侵犯了您的合法权益,请作者持权属证明与本网联系,我们将及时更正、删除,谢谢您的支持与理解。
关键词: